> KAGI (Kah-gee) is the next search engine I recommend, and it's probably the best non-google search available, at the moment, in terms of results and reach. Kagi is one of the only modern search engines that maintains its own index (so it doesn't rely on google or bing or yahoo for its results) and prioritizes non-commercial websites (though commercial websites do appear in the results as well) which leads to a more "SMALL WEB" feel.

This is not entirely correct. Kagi does operate their own index, but it's very small, so they rely on most of the other big indices for results.
